President Barack Obama’s announcement that he supported same-sex marriage has mobilized Latino voters. A largely Roman Catholic group, Latino Americans actually support same-sex marriage in slightly higher numbers than the average American.
In South Africa, crimes motivated by people’s sexual orientation are extremely common, despite having laws that should make it one of the progressive countries in the world, when it comes to LGBT issues. The harassment even goes as far as local authorities.
